2011 CCIW Preseason Coaches Poll
The College Conference of Illinois & Wisconsin's (CCIW) head men's basketball coaches picked Augustana to win the conference title according to a preseason poll conducted October 27.

D3Hoops.com Rankings
D3Hoops.com recently announced its preseason men's top 25. Augustana (27-4, 11-3) enters the 2011-12 season ranked second nationally, while Wheaton (18-8, 9-5) was ranked 25th. Illinois Wesleyan (20 votes) and North Central (17 votes) earned a spot in the "Others Receiving Votes" category.

Augustana Vikings
Head Coach: Grey Giovanine
Career Head Coaching Record: 306-178 (18 seasons)
2010-11 Finish: T-1st (11-3 CCIW, 27-4 overall)

Augustana enters the 2011-12 season ranked second by D3Hoops.com third by The Sporting News. Four starters return from a team that finished 27-4 a year ago and shared the CCIW title with North Central while also winning the conference tournament. All-conference performer Kyle Nelson has graduated, but three seniors return to provide leadership to a veteran squad including Bryant Voiles (Byron, Ill./H.S.), Brian DeSimone (Wheeling, Ill./Buffalo Grove) and Troy Rorer (Bettendorf, Iowa/H.S.). Voiles was an all-conference selection last season, averaging 12.4 points per game. DeSimone averaged 9.5 points per game as the team’s starting point guard. Chris Anderson (Mt. Carroll, Ill./West Carroll) started 18 of 31 games last season.

Carthage Red Men
Head Coach: Bosko Djurickovic
Career Head Coaching Record: 453-212 (25 seasons)
2010-11 Finish: T-3rd (9-5 CCIW, 16-9 overall)

The post Steve Djurickovic era got off to a positive start for Carthage during a 74-70 exhibition win over Division I Northern Illinois on November 4. Max Cary (Geneva, Ill./H.S.) led the Red Men with 20 points and is one of four returning starters this season. All-conference guard Malcom Kelly (Kenosha, Wis./Reuther) and 2009 all-conference forwards Tyler Pierce (Westmont, Ill./H.S.) and Mitch Thompson (Orland Park, Ill./Sandburg) also return to the starting lineup. Kelly was second on the team in scoring last season with 13.2 points per game.

Elmhurst Bluejays
Head Coach: Mark Scherer
Career Head Coaching Record: 227-157 (16 seasons)
2010-11 Finish: 7th (3-11 CCIW, 8-17 overall)

Elmhurst returns an experienced all-conference guard in Zack Boyd (Warrensburg, Ill./Warrensburg-Latham). Boyd led the Bluejays in scoring last season, averaging 14.5 points per game. Senior Mike McCurdy (St. Charles, Ill./Burlington Central) started 17 games at the point guard spot last season while junior D’Ante Foster (Muskegon, Mich./Catholic) started 11 games for the Bluejays. Both will battle for the starting point guard spot in 2011-12. James Robertson (Peoria, Ill./Richwoods) is also back after averaging 8.3 points per game last season.

Illinois Wesleyan Titans
Head Coach: Ron Rose
Career Head Coaching Record: 83-54 (5 seasons)
2010-11 Finish: T-3rd (9-5 CCIW, 20-9 overall)

Illinois Wesleyan enters 2011-12 looking to replace all-conference forward Doug Sexauer and all-conference guard Sean Johnson who were both lost to graduation. The Titans have advanced to the NCAA’s postseason the last two years as an at-large team and will rely on a pair of returning starters to try and make it a third-straight year. Senior Jordan Zimmer (Delavan, Ill./H.S.) earned all-conference honors last season, averaging 11.8 points per game. Senior John Koschnitzky (Oak Forest, Ill./H.S.) also returns after averaging 8.8 points per game.

Millikin Big Blue
Head Coach: Matt Nadelhoffer
Career Head Coaching Record: 118-114 (9 seasons)
2010-11 Finish: 8th (0-14 CCIW, 1-23 overall)

Millikin enters a new era this season with first-year head coach Matt Nadelhoffer. Nadelhoffer, a Wheaton graduate, spent the previous nine seasons at the head coach at Eastern (Pa.). The Big Blue returns three starters from last season. Rodney Clark (Evergreen Park, Ill./H.S.) is back after finishing tied for third on the team with 6.6 points per game in 2010-11. Clark tied with Nikko Robertson (Chicago, Ill./Rich Central) for third in scoring as he also averaged 6.6 points per game. Kelvin Jacobs (Chicago, Ill./Lakeview) is also back after averaging 6.0 points per game. 

North Central Cardinals
Head Coach: Todd Raridon
Career Head Coaching Record: 375-200 (22 seasons)
2009-10 Finish: T-1st (11-3 CCIW, 15-11 overall)

North Central caught fire during the CCIW portion of its season, going 11-3 and sharing the conference title with Augustana. It was the Cardinals’ first CCIW title since 1990. The Cardinals return a pair of all-conference performers in first-team member Landon Gamble (Joliet, Ill./Lockport Township) and second-team member Derek Raridon (Plainfield, Ill./Neuqua Valley). Gamble was the team’s leading scorer with 14.1 points per game. Raridon averaged 13.8 points per game. North Central also has Kevin Gillespie (Geneseo, Ill./H.S.) returning to the starting lineup after averaging 8.2 points per game last season.

North Park Vikings
Head Coach: Dylan Howard
Career Head Coaching Record: 78-103 (7 seasons)
2009-10 Finish: 6th (4-10 CCIW, 11-14 overall)

North Park begins a new era this season with first-year head coach Dylan Howard, who spent the last three seasons as an assistant at Division I Mississippi Valley State. Prior to that, Howard spent seven seasons as the head coach at Hardin Simmons. Howard will have a veteran group to lead the Vikings in 2011-12. Emanuel Crosby (Chicago, Ill./St. Rita) was second on the team in scoring last season with an average of 10.2 points per game. Kendell Greer (Matteson, Ill./Marian Catholic) started all 25 games last season, averaging 5.6 points per game while Roshawn Russell (Chicago, Ill./St. Rita) played in 24 of 25 games last season, starting in 10 and averaging 6.1 points per game.

Wheaton Thunder
Head Coach: Mike Schauer
Career Head Coaching Record: 183-110 (11 seasons)
2010-11 Finish: T-3rd (9-5 CCIW, 18-8 overall)

Wheaton was recently ranked 25th in D3Hoops.com’s preseason poll after finishing tied for third last season in the CCIW standings. The Thunder return two-time all-American forward Tim McCrary (Wilmette, Ill./New Trier), who averaged 16.7 points per game last season. Senior Spencer Schultze (Grand Rapids, Mich./Grand Rapids Christian) joins McCrary in the post as a returning starter while senior guard Jeremy Pflederer (Tremont, Ill./H.S.) played in every game last season, averaging 9.9 points per game. Sophomore guards Jon DeMoss (Elburn, Ill./St. Charles North) and Tyler Peters (Medina, Ohio/H.S.) also return.
